> Hi, > > "Jesse W. Hathaway" <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> writes: > > Sequence: > > > > 1. Query snmp: 4 resources are listed > > > > 2. Simulate a failure by killing Synapse process > > > > 3. Query snmp: 5 resources are now listed, new resource > > is an ESB_SYNAPSE resource in the stopped state > > > > Any idea why 5 resources would be listed?? > > It is the record for letting you know which resource has failed > on which node. > > If you are only interested in healthy resources, > you should look at ones that has LHAResourceStatus = started.
If this is the case how do you monitor with SNMP that a resource is up and running? I was doing snmpgets on LHAResourceStatus but the indexes for each resource changes when a resource fails. thanks, Jesse _______________________________________________ Pacemaker mailing list [email protected] http://list.clusterlabs.org/mailman/listinfo/pacemaker
